假设线性表的顺序存储结构类型定义如下: typedef int ElemType ; typedef struct { ElemType *elem; // 存储空间基址 int length; // 线性表当前长度 int listsize; // 当前分配的存储容量(以sizeof(ElemType)为单位) } SqList; 下面类()C算法的功能是:将顺序存储的非空线性表L中值最大的元素取出插在第一个元素前的类()C算法,例如:对于线性表(20,3,6,18,45,22,47,23),操作的结果


假设线性表的顺序存储结构类型定义如下: typedef int ElemType ; typedef struct { ElemType *elem; // 存储空间基址 int length; // 线性表当前长度 int listsize; // 当前分配的存储容量(以sizeof(ElemType)为单位) } SqList; 下面类()C算法的功能是:将顺序存储的非空线性表L中值最大的元素取出插在第一个元素前的类()C算法,例如:对于线性表(20,3,6,18,45,22,47,23),操作的结果是:(47,20,3,6,18,45,22,23),请填空。(注:假设线性表中的元素各不相同,必要处写出注释) void Sq()Max()Insert(SqList &;L)//L为顺序存储的非空线性表 { } // Sq()Max()Insert

正确答案:for|if


Tag:数据结构 顺序 元素 时间:2024-01-19 16:03:56

相关答案